A group of 10, members of the China Real Estate Chamber of Commerce, have just been provided a guided tour of North Queensland by the Cairns Regional Council. The delegation was specifically searching for aged care and retirement projects and expressed a strong interest in Kewarra Retirement Village, a resort style village owned by the Anton Group. Sean Howard, the owner of Anton, made his fortune with Malcolm Turnbull by establishing and then selling Australias first Internet service Ozemail. He also owns Cumberland View village in Melbourne which was the subject of an unpleasant dispute with Lend Lease when the management contract was not renewed without discussion.
The Chinese delegation was being treated seriously given the involvement of Mr. Benny Wu who purchased nearby Double Island last year for $10 million.
